Mancini farm makes pasta with the durum wheat sown and harvested in its own field.
The importance given to the raw material, the respect of the environment, the combination of innovation and tradition makes Mancini pasta really special.
In this brand new factory built on top of Monte San Pietrangeli hills, Massimo Mancini has developed a production process that enhances and preserves all durum wheat characteristics.
The cultivation of the land follows faithfully the rules of the good agricultural practice which improves the growth and gives back to the land what has been taken by the durum wheat, that to be first-rate needs to take the best for itself.
The wire drawing machines and the wood frames work slowly inside a room thought and built to produce a thick, tasteful, pleasant and nutritious pasta.
For the first time durum wheat grows besides its own factory.
